Mission
Drive schedule adherence and production recovery within a high-complexity aerospace manufacturing environment (Plastics & Composites).
This role is accountable for shop floor execution supplier recovery acceleration constraint removal and full plan-to-ship flow control across critical aircraft programs.
Core Responsibilities
- Own daily and weekly production schedule adherence
- Execute recovery plans for delinquent work orders
- Lead shop floor expediting and constraint resolution
- Monitor manufacturing flow from release to shipment
- Analyze Comstat and operational KPIs to identify delivery risks
- Validate data integrity across production and supplier reporting
- Escalate risks with mitigation strategies and timeline impact analysis
- Drive accountability across Production Quality Planning and Supply Chain
- Support multi-program aerospace manufacturing environments (737 / 767 / 777X)
